How do I install Brush Font on my computer?
To install Brush Font on your computer, simply download the font file from our website and follow these steps:
- Extract the font file from the downloaded zip folder.
- Copy the font file to the Windows Font Folder (C:\Windows\Fonts) or the Mac Font Folder (/Library/Fonts).
- Restart your design application to ensure the font is recognized.
